Özet
Due to rapid progressing in the economy of Turkey, the Turkish Transportation Authority has increased the Motorway and Provincial road lengths. The ESALs have reached several hundreds of millions and accompanied with an increase in the weights of axles. The old AASHTO 1993 is still the design method used in Turkey. This method has many limitations due to, the authors in this work are trying to use the new Mechanistic-Empirical M-E Pavement Design method for the assessment of the Fatigue Life FL of Typical Sections in Turkey TTS. The Coastal (hotter) Region is selected. Antalya city is representing the climate of Coastal Region. The MnPave M-E design software has been used for the calculations. Many types of asphalt have been used to study the effect of asphalt type on FL. The results were very important and the recommendation of the transition of Turkey towards the new M-EDM is recorded.
